    'Filthy' hostels to face court

    Backpacker hostels are being taken to court accused of overcrowding, cockroach infestations and not enough bathroom, kitchen and laundry facilities.

    The City of Vincent uncovered hostels charging backpackers between $100 and $200 a week for a spot in a dormitory with up to 12 beds. Some properties were dirty and the kitchens, laundries and bathrooms were substandard.

    Vincent mayor Alannah MacTiernan said in one case a hostel was found to have only two showers for 24 people and one had been closed off.

    She said the problem was growing and blamed a shortage of housing for people having no choice but to put up with poor conditions.

    "It's a real problem because the rents are so high and there is such a housing shortage that a lot of people - particularly migrants and visa holders - have to accept these appalling conditions," Ms MacTiernan said.

    "People are exploiting the situation and cramming people in."

    Five hostels in Perth and West Perth have been charged with 30 offences, including unclean conditions, poor maintenance, fire safety concerns and insufficient facilities after environmental health inspections after a complaint from a tourist about abysmal conditions in one of the lodgings. The crackdown comes after _The West Australian _reported in March one of the hostels charged, Planet Inn Backpackers, was selling space on couches to desperate tourists.

    The West Perth hostel was found to be charging $16 a night for a couch without a pillow, linen or blankets.

    The Vincent blitz also uncovered several lodges operating without planning approval.

    Ms MacTiernan said some of the boarding houses had been closed but others had been allowed to remain open while they applied for approval. "We aren't unreasonable about this," she said.

    "We are giving them an opportunity to fix it up and to stay open. Our aim isn't to close down places." Tourism figures show the number of backpackers visiting WA grew from 96,000 in 2010 to 110,000 last year.

    The proprietors of City Backpacker Hostel face seven charges, Ozi Inn, six charges, Planet Inn Backpackers, eight charges, Cheviot Lodge, eight charges, and Rainbow Lodge, one charge.

    All are due to appear in Perth Magistrate's Court.
